Air Fryer Zucchini Recipe

Vegetarian Cuisine

Prep Time: 5 minutes

Cook Time: 8-20 minutes 

Ingredients that you will need for this complete recipe

The ingredient list for the air fryer zucchini is fairly short since the hero of this dish is going to be the zucchini. The rest of the handful of ingredients needed for this recipe help complement and highlight the natural flavors of this summer vegetable.

  • 6-7 cups of zucchinis (approx. 660g)
  • 1 tbsp Olive Oil: Go with extra virgin olive oil, preferable as it adds a distinct flavor to the dish. However, you can also go with regular olive oil.
  • Lemon juice (juice from 2 lemon slices or 1.5 teaspoons of lemon juice)
  • Garlic powder: ½ teaspoon.
  • Salt (to taste)
  • Black pepper (to taste)
  • Sauce for dipping (suggest ranch or marinara sauce)

Which zucchinis would be best for this dish? 

For making fantastic air fryer zucchinis, you should ideally go with a dark green fresh zucchini that has smooth skin. The fresher the vegetable, the better. 

Besides this, you should look for small zucchinis as they have a better flavor profile and are more tender. Large or medium zucchini work just as well if they are fresh and tender.

Making the delectable air fryer zucchinis

Making the zucchini in an air fryer with no breading is fairly simple, easy, and it doesn’t take too many steps to make this perfect side dish.

Step 1. The first thing you need to do is preheat the air fryer to 400 degrees for 4-5 minutes. You can skip the preheating process if you want to make this recipe quickly, but you’ll get more consistent results with a preheated air fryer.

Step 2. Trim the ends of the zucchini. Chop into 1/4 inch thick coins or thin zucchini slices (lengthwise). If you are cutting lengthwise, make sure that it is able to fit the air fryer basket.

Step 3. Toss the zucchini with olive oil (1 tablespoon) in a large mixing bowl. Sprinkle some salt, garlic powder, and black pepper. Make sure the zucchinis are evenly coated with the olive oil and the rest of the ingredients (if making multiple baskets, consider using a separate bowl for step 5).

Step 4. Place the zucchinis in the air fryer tray in a single layer and set them in the air fryer at 400 degrees for 8 to 14 minutes. Make sure to toss them around after every 4 minutes so they are evenly cooked. 

You can even cook them for longer if you don’t feel they are crispy enough for you. I usually like to cook mine for 15 to 20 minutes until they form a golden-brown crust on the outside and remain tender inside. 

Step 5: After they have been cooked, squeeze some lemon juice over the crispy air-fried zucchini. You can also add some extra salt and garlic powder if needed.

Et voila! Your crispy and crunchy air fryer zucchinis are done. Serve them hot.

Air fryer tips for taking this recipe to the next level

  • I love a good dipping sauce. Don’t overthink this one. I serve my air fryer zucchini with this easy packet homemade ranch recipe. It only adds a few mixtures and I promise you it takes this fun snack to the next level!
  • How you cut the zucchini will determine its cooking time and the final texture. It is always best to cut the vegetable into evenly sliced pieces so that they can cook evenly. If you are using a small zucchini, you can cut 1/8 inch thick coins, and if it is a large zucchini, you can cut 1/8 inch thick half-coins. This will provide a great balance to the dish when it is cooked. The zucchini slices will be crispy and brown on both sides and tender inside (without being soft and mushy). If you cut them in the form of strips, they will require a longer cooking time.
  • Preheating the air fryer for 5 minutes will help you get a better crispy crust on the zucchini.
  • Before you add the vegetable to the air fryer basket, make sure that it is evenly coated with oil and other seasonings.
  • Tossing the zucchinis in the air fryer after every four minutes will make sure that they cook evenly. It will also affect the crust formation of the zucchini.
  • You can also make breaded zucchini in the air fryer with the proper breading mixture (I’d suggest using Panko bread crumbs). However, be prepared to clean up all the Panko mixture that falls in the basket!

Commonly asked questions about air fryer zucchini

Are there any recipe substitutions for air fryer zucchinis?

Lemons: If you don’t have lemons for the final garnish, you can use white wine vinegar or balsamic vinegar to drizzle on your air-fried zucchinis at the end. These two substitutions will add a similar degree of tartness to the dish.

Olive Oil: Instead of olive oil, you can also use refined coconut oil or avocado oil to make this dish.

How many servings are made with this recipe?

When you start out with six to seven cups of raw zucchini, it will cook down in the air fryer to yield around 2-3 cups of air-fried zucchinis. Thus, you can make around four 1/2 cup servings with this recipe. 

You can also double or triple the recipe to make more servings. However, it is important that each batch is cooked separately, as overcrowding the air fryer will not result in crispy zucchinis.

Can we also bake or roast the zucchini in a traditional oven?

If you don’t have an air fryer, you can certainly bake or roast the zucchini with the same recipe using a baking sheet. The only downside will be that they will not be as crispy. 

For roasting/baking the dish, all you have to do is place them in the oven (at 425 degrees) for 18 to 22 minutes. Next, flip the zucchinis halfway through the cooking process until they are golden brown on all sides.
